The main question I have is, does a Devourer Demon Hunter still have fel inside or is it pure void. These are the scenarios:
-
A blood elf or Night elf classic Demon hunter consumes a Demon and gains fel power. To become a devourer, they replace this fel energy with void energy.
-
same as above, but they dont replace the fel energy, instead they add to it with void, so they have both.
-
a new generation of Demon hunters, including void elves, become devourer demon hunters by first consuming a Demon soul, gaining fel, and then convert it to void.
-
same as above, but there is no need to consume a Demon soul, they instead consume void essence and skip the fel part, going strait to devourer demon hunter with no fel.
I believe that 1) and 4) are true. The following quotes from Blizzard sources support my reasoning:
“Devourer Demon Hunter, a third specialization that utilizes the power of the Void instead of Fel, like other Demon Hunters.”
“The Devourer path represents Demon Hunters who turned away from Illidan’s Fel fire and instead embraced the Void. Lore-wise, these hunters aren’t driven just by vengeance, they are soul reapers, channeling the essence of fallen foes into destructive cosmic power.”
“Unlike Havoc (Fel chaos) or Vengeance (demonic resilience), Devourers harvest and consume souls to fuel their abilities.”
“Void-Scarred is all about embracing your inner Demon Hunter”
These quotes make it seem like Devourers can no longer access Fel energy and are infused with Void, they dont just channel it.
Why this matters:
If you create a Blood Elf Demon Hunter, this creates a problem with going anywhere near the Sunwell - a place you would want to protect. If you are infused with void then you cannot do this without putting your people in danger. However, if you are infused with fel and merely channel the void then this should be okay. You should be able to be around the sunwell the same way a warlock or shadow priest can. Therefore if devourer are infused with void, then making a Blood Elf Devourer seems problematic and counter-productive. Belf Demon Hunters, lore-wise, should probably only be Fel, otherwise thet would endanger those they want to protect.
If you create a Void Elf Demon Hunter and you can skip the Demon consumption process, then they would most likely do it. They are scholars who are interested in Void. It makes little sense for them to willingly take on Fel as well. Therefore Void Elf Demon Hunters, lore-wise, should probably only be Void.
A Night Elf Demon Hunter doesnt have these restrictions and either seem plausible. So making your Demon Hunter a Night Elf seems the only plausible way to choose either spec and have it make sense.
